Rickie Weeks totaled 9,363 career Inning Played, well above the league average of 2,296.8 — a mark that ranked among the best of his era. His best Inning Played season came in 2010, posting 1,389, well above the league average of 323.0 that year. The lowest point came in 2003 at 21, well below the league average of 327.4 that year. Output was consistent through the final seasons. The Inning Played total went from 89 in 2015 to 215 in 2016 and 90 in 2017, holding steady over the span.
